Simulink® Real-Time™ и HDL Coder™ позволяют вам реализовать алгоритмы Simulink и сконфигурировать функциональность ввода-вывода на платах программируемой пользователем вентильной матрицы (FPGA) Speedgoat.
Для примера, который показывает рабочий процесс разработки для плат ввода-вывода FPGA, смотрите, что FPGA Программирует и Настройка. Вы не используете эти блоки за пределами HDL Workflow Advisor HDL Coder.
Чтобы использовать эти блоки, откройте HDL Workflow Advisor HDL Coder и использовать его, чтобы сгенерировать подсистему интерфейса Simulink Real-Time. Смотрите, что FPGA Программирует и Настройка.
Маска подсистемы управляет параметрами блоков. Не отредактируйте параметры напрямую. Описания блока плат ввода-вывода FPGA в информационных целях только.
Платы FPGA ввода-вывода Speedgoat продаются в качестве части целевых компьютеров Speedgoat. См.:
www.mathworks.com/products/simulink-real-time/supported/hardware-drivers.html
.
Simulink Real-Time поддерживает следующий Speedgoat (www.speedgoat.com
) Платы ввода-вывода FPGA.
| Speedgoat IO331 является платой программируемой пользователем вентильной матрицы (FPGA), которая обеспечивает 64 двунаправленных LVCMOS или 32 двунаправленных линии ввода-вывода LVDS. Эта плата основана на чипе Xilinx® Spartan® 6 с 147 333 логическими ячейками. Speedgoat IO331 является основной платой. Speedgoat IO331-6 является конвертером AXM-A75 A/D, дополнением к Speedgoat IO331. |
| Speedgoat IO333 является платой программируемой пользователем вентильной матрицы (FPGA) на основе чипа Xilinx Kintex® 7 с 325k логическими ячейками. HDL Workflow Advisor HDL Coder поддерживает настройку Speedgoat IO333-325K-06. Для получения дополнительной информации см. Пакет Интегрирования HDL Coder Speedgoat для IO333-325K в www.speedgoat.com / справка. |
Чтобы работать с FPGAs в среде Simulink Real-Time, вы должны:
Установите Design Tool Xilinx и HDL Coder. Для определенного инструмента и требуемой версии, смотрите раздел справки платы и документацию HDL Coder.
Установите плату ввода-вывода FPGA Speedgoat в целевой машине Speedgoat.
Будьте знакомы с технологией FPGA. В частности, необходимо знать частоту часов и контакт коннектора ввода-вывода и настройку канала платы FPGA.
Имейте опыт с помощью преобразования типа данных и проектируя алгоритмы фиксированной точки Simulink.
Чтобы сгенерировать HDL-код для вашей цели FPGA, у вас не должно быть опыта программирования HDL.